Job Description:
Strategic Planning
Content Strategy: Review and Implementation
Review current content strategy plans; make suggestions for improvement; implement workflow and process changes as needed.
Maintain content strategy across all portfolios
Track video team processes, performance,effectiveness, productivity, efficiency and make recommendations for improvements.
Resource Allocation
Forecast resource needs based on TLC strategic goals.
Assign tasks and responsibilities to production team members.
Monitor and manage production budgets, tracking expenses, and ensuring cost-effectiveness.
Coordinate with external vendors, such as post-production studios and equipment rental companies.
Stakeholder Communication
Keep stakeholders informed of project progress and address any concerns or changes.
Provide regular updates on project timelines and budgets.
Communicate with stakeholders about upcoming strategic policies changes
Project Management
Project Planning
Collaborate with stakeholders to understand project objectives, scope, and creative requirements.
Develop project plans, timelines, and budgets for video production projects.
Determine the necessary resources, equipment, and crew needed for each project.
Quality Control
Maintain high production standards for image and sound quality.
Review and approve all footage and ensure it aligns with the project's vision and objectives.
Oversee editing and post-production processes, providing feedback and guidance as needed.
Production Management
Pre-Production Management
Assist in scriptwriting, storyboarding, and concept development.
Secure locations, permits, talent, and props as needed.
Coordinate casting, auditions, and talent agreements.
Develop strategies and styles for content across different programs and audiences.
Production Management
Oversee the entire production process, including directing, shooting, lighting, and sound.
Manage on-set logistics, including scheduling, crew coordination, and talent direction.
Ensure that the production adheres to safety regulations and guidelines.
Post-Production Collaboration
Collaborate with video editors, graphic designers, and post-production teams to achieve the desired final product.
Review and approve drafts and edits, providing feedback as necessary.
Ensure that the final video aligns with the project's objectives and meets quality standards.
Distribution and Delivery
Coordinate the delivery of final video assets to appropriate channels or platforms.
Ensure that videos are optimized for different formats and devices.
Organizational Tasks
Scheduling and Logistics
Develop detailed production schedules and ensure all deadlines are met, based on TLC strategy goals and outcomes.
Coordinate with talent, crew, and other stakeholders to ensure smooth production operations.
Address any logistical issues or challenges that may arise during filming.
